February 15, 2026

Create a Stunning Animation Website Using GSAP (Beginner to Pro Guide – 2026)

Creating a visually engaging website is no longer optional in today’s digital world. Users expect smooth interactions, fluid transitions, and modern animations that enhance the overall experience. One of the most powerful tools for achieving this is GSAP (GreenSock Animation Platform), a professional-grade JavaScript animation library trusted by developers and designers worldwide.

This blog explains how to create a stunning animation website using GSAP, why it stands out from other animation libraries, and how to use it responsibly for performance and user experience—making it fully safe for Google AdSense and long-term SEO success.

What Is GSAP and Why Is It So Popular?

GSAP is a high-performance JavaScript animation library developed by GreenSock. It allows developers to create complex animations with precise control and exceptional smoothness across all modern browsers.

Unlike CSS-only animations, GSAP offers:

  • Consistent behavior across devices
  • Advanced sequencing and timelines
  • Smooth hardware-accelerated animations
  • Better performance for complex motion effects

Because of its reliability and flexibility, GSAP is widely used in portfolios, product landing pages, storytelling websites, and interactive user interfaces.

Why Use GSAP for an Animation-Based Website?

A well-animated website does more than look good—it guides users, improves engagement, and increases retention. GSAP helps achieve this without sacrificing performance.

Key Benefits of GSAP:

  • High performance even on complex animations
  • Timeline control for smooth sequencing
  • Scroll-based animations with advanced control
  • Framework-friendly (works with React, Vue, plain JS)
  • Mobile-optimized and lightweight

When used correctly, GSAP animations feel natural and purposeful rather than distracting.

Planning Animations Before Writing Code

Before adding animations, it’s important to plan them strategically. Overusing animations can confuse users and harm usability.

Ask yourself:

  • What action should draw the user’s attention?
  • Should this animation guide navigation or explain content?
  • Does the animation improve clarity or storytelling?

Common animation goals include:

  • Highlighting call-to-action buttons
  • Revealing content on scroll
  • Smooth page transitions
  • Enhancing hero sections

Planning first ensures animations support user experience instead of overwhelming it.

Core GSAP Concepts You Should Know

To build an animation-rich website, you should understand a few core GSAP concepts.

1. Tweens

Tweens animate elements from one state to another. For example, moving, fading, scaling, or rotating elements smoothly.

2. Timelines

Timelines allow you to sequence multiple animations with perfect timing. This is ideal for hero sections, page intros, or complex transitions.

3. Scroll-Based Animations

GSAP integrates seamlessly with scroll-based triggers, allowing animations to respond to user scrolling—perfect for modern storytelling layouts.

4. Easing Functions

GSAP offers natural motion effects such as ease-in, ease-out, and bounce, making animations feel realistic and polished.

Building a Stunning GSAP Animation Website

A typical GSAP-powered website includes the following animation patterns:

Hero Section Animation

Animate headings, images, or buttons when the page loads. This creates a strong first impression and immediately engages visitors.

Scroll Reveal Effects

Content can fade in, slide up, or scale gently as users scroll. This keeps the page dynamic without being distracting.

Interactive Hover Animations

Buttons and cards respond smoothly to hover interactions, improving usability and visual feedback.

Section Transitions

Use GSAP timelines to animate transitions between sections, creating a cohesive flow throughout the page.

Each animation should feel intentional and enhance the content it supports.

Performance Optimization for AdSense Approval

Animation-heavy websites must be optimized carefully—especially when monetized with Google AdSense.

Best Practices:

  • Animate only transform and opacity properties
  • Avoid unnecessary continuous animations
  • Limit animations on mobile devices
  • Use lazy loading for images
  • Keep animation duration short and purposeful

GSAP is known for its performance efficiency, but responsible usage is key to maintaining fast load times and positive Core Web Vitals.

SEO and Accessibility Considerations

Animations should never interfere with SEO or accessibility.

To stay AdSense- and SEO-friendly:

  • Ensure content is visible even without animations
  • Avoid hiding important text behind animations
  • Respect “prefers-reduced-motion” user settings
  • Keep navigation simple and accessible

GSAP allows developers to disable or simplify animations based on user preferences, which improves accessibility compliance.

Common Mistakes to Avoid

Many beginners misuse animations, leading to poor user experience.

Avoid:

  • Over-animating every element
  • Long or slow animations
  • Blocking content loading with animations
  • Using animation purely for decoration

Animations should always serve a purpose—clarity, emphasis, or interaction.

Why GSAP Is a Future-Proof Skill

As websites become more experience-driven, animation skills are in high demand. GSAP continues to evolve and remains compatible with modern frameworks and browsers.

Developers who master GSAP can:

  • Build premium-looking websites
  • Improve user engagement
  • Create interactive portfolios
  • Stand out in freelance and job markets

GSAP is not just an animation library—it’s a creative toolkit for modern web experiences.